  • Where: Kentucky Derby Museum
    What: Urban Bourban Exhibit
    Urban Bourbon @ Kentucky Derby Museum presented by Four Roses Distillery, LLC. features several interactive sections while showcasing the importance and history of bourbon in the city of Louisville.
    When: March 6 - Dec. 31
    Fee: Adults: $14.00
    Senior Citizens (55+): $13.00
    Young Adults (13-18): $11.00
    Children (5-12): $6.00
    Children (Under 5): FREE

  • Where: Frazier Museum
    What: Samurai Exhibit
    Samurai were as artistic and philosophical as they were dangerous. Unlock the mysteries of the ancient samurai in an epic display of myth-busting secrets, exquisite artifacts and interactive features related to this mysterious, and misunderstood, culture. Opening May 12
    When: Runs from May through September 30, 2012
    Fee: Included with Museum admission

  • Where: Historic Locust Grove
    561 Blankenbaker Lane, Louisville, KY 40207
    What: Half Day Woodworking camp
    Build a birdhouse, or a stool, or another fun project out of wood. Learn about how to use tools and the basics of woodworking, from experienced Locust Grove woodworkers. You’ll learn about types of wood, historic and modern woodworking tools, and complete a project to take home.
    When: June 18 to 22
    Ages 11-14 - 9:30am – 11:30am
    Ages 7-10 - 12:30pm – 2:30pm
    Fee: $85 ($75 Locust Grove members)
